Factors to Consider When Choosing Stem Toys Age 8

Choosing the right STEM toy for an 8-year-old involves more than just picking the most popular option. Consider the child’s current interests — whether they’re more curious about chemistry, robotics, or engineering — to find a toy that will sustain their enthusiasm. Durability is key; active children need toys that can withstand regular use. Also, assess the complexity of the kit to match the child’s skill level, avoiding toys that are either too simple or overly complicated. Price range and educational depth are important tradeoffs; investing in a higher-quality kit can pay off in terms of learning and longevity. Lastly, look for toys that encourage critical thinking and problem-solving, rather than just following instructions passively.

Skill Level and Complexity

It’s vital to match the toy’s complexity to the child’s current abilities. A beginner might find advanced robotics kits frustrating, while a simple science set may bore a more capable young scientist. Choosing a kit that offers room to grow ensures continued engagement. Some products are designed with modular components, allowing kids to start with basic projects and progress to more complex builds, which can extend the toy’s lifespan and educational value.

Educational Value

Look for toys that promote active learning rather than passive play. Kits that integrate STEM concepts with hands-on activities foster better understanding and retention. For instance, kits that require problem-solving or troubleshooting help develop critical thinking skills. Beware of toys that simply involve following steps without encouraging experimentation or creativity, as these may not provide long-term educational benefits.

Durability and Safety

Since kids tend to be energetic, durability is a must. High-quality materials and well-designed components prevent breakage and ensure safety during use. Additionally, check for non-toxic, child-safe materials and secure connections to avoid small parts that could pose choking hazards. Investing in sturdy products may cost more upfront but reduces the need for replacements and ensures safer, more enjoyable play.

Price and Longevity

While budget options can be tempting, they often lack durability or versatility. Higher-priced kits usually offer more projects, better components, and longer-lasting educational value. Consider whether the toy can grow with the child or be used for multiple activities. Sometimes, spending a bit more initially results in a more satisfying, educational experience over time.

Compatibility and Expandability

Some STEM toys are designed to be expandable, allowing additional kits or components to be added later. This flexibility can keep the toy relevant as your child’s skills develop. For example, robotics kits with compatible attachments or electronics extensions offer ongoing challenges and learning opportunities. Be sure to verify compatibility if you plan to purchase multiple products or add-ons.

Frequently Asked Questions

Are STEM toys suitable for beginners or only for advanced kids?

Many STEM toys are designed with different skill levels in mind, so there are options suitable for beginners as well as more advanced users. For beginners, look for kits with simple instructions, fewer parts, and clear demonstrations of concepts. As children become more comfortable and skilled, more complex kits can challenge them further, ensuring ongoing engagement and learning.

How important is the age range listed on STEM toys?

The age range provides a helpful guideline, but it’s not the only factor to consider. Some children may be ready for more advanced projects earlier, while others may benefit from starting with simpler kits. Use the age range as a starting point, then evaluate your child’s interests, skills, and patience to choose a kit that will keep them motivated without causing frustration.

Should I prioritize educational content over fun factor?

Both are important; the best STEM toys balance educational value with engaging play. If a toy is too focused on learning, it may feel like a chore, while overly fun toys might lack depth. Look for products that incorporate hands-on activities, challenges, and creative opportunities to keep your child interested while learning core concepts naturally.

Is it better to buy a complete kit or one that can be expanded later?

Expandable kits are often more versatile, allowing children to develop their skills over time and explore new projects. They can also be more cost-effective in the long run. However, starting with a complete, all-in-one kit can be less overwhelming for beginners and ensure a satisfying first experience. Consider your child’s current skill level and future interests when making this choice.

How do I assess the durability of a STEM toy before purchase?

Check product reviews and specifications for information on materials and construction quality. Toys with sturdy plastic, metal parts, or reinforced joints tend to last longer. Also, look for brands known for quality manufacturing and safety standards. Investing in well-made products not only extends the lifespan but also provides peace of mind regarding safety and reliability.
